1) No, they can’t take your car. Only the bank which has the lien on your car will attempt to take it. They will generally only do so if you get 60 days past due. At 90 days, they’re sending a tow truck.
2) Debt collectors, or even your auto loan co/bank wants late payments resolved. Generally they’ll work with you. Just be honest and stick whatever plan is agreed. Depending on the company or circumstances, they may not even ding your credit.
